Balancing Act: Strategies for Maintaining a Healthy Work-Life Balance as a Student

Finding the right balance between academic responsibilities and personal well-being is crucial for student success and overall happiness. In this article, we’ll explore effective strategies for maintaining a healthy work-life balance, helping students navigate the demands of school while still enjoying a fulfilling personal life.

Understanding Work-Life Balance

What is Work-Life Balance?

Work-life balance refers to the equilibrium between the time and energy dedicated to academic or professional pursuits and those devoted to personal activities, relationships, and self-care. Achieving balance allows students to excel academically while also nurturing their physical, mental, and emotional well-being.

Why is Work-Life Balance Important?

Maintaining a healthy work-life balance is essential for avoiding burnout, reducing stress, and promoting overall happiness and fulfillment. It enables students to perform better academically, enhance their relationships, and cultivate a sense of harmony and satisfaction in their lives.

Key Strategies for Maintaining Work-Life Balance

Prioritize Time Management

Effective time management is key to balancing academic obligations with personal activities. Students should prioritize tasks, set realistic goals, and create schedules that allow for dedicated study time as well as leisure and relaxation.

Establish Boundaries

Setting clear boundaries between academic/work commitments and personal time is essential. Students should learn to say no to additional responsibilities when necessary and communicate their boundaries to peers, professors, and employers.

Practice Self-Care

Self-care activities such as exercise, meditation, hobbies, and socializing are crucial for maintaining mental and emotional well-being. Students should prioritize self-care activities and make time for them regularly, even during busy periods.

Take Advantage of Support Systems

Seeking support from friends, family, mentors, and campus resources can lighten the load and provide valuable guidance and encouragement. Students should not hesitate to reach out for help when needed and lean on their support networks for assistance.

Learn to Delegate

Delegating tasks and responsibilities can help alleviate stress and free up time for more important priorities. Students should identify tasks that can be delegated to peers, classmates, or professional services and learn to let go of the need to control everything.

Implementing Work-Life Balance Strategies

Set Realistic Goals

Setting realistic and achievable goals is essential for maintaining motivation and preventing overwhelm. Students should break larger tasks into smaller, manageable steps and celebrate their progress along the way.

Create a Supportive Environment

Creating a supportive environment conducive to work-life balance is crucial. Students should design study spaces that are free from distractions, establish healthy routines, and surround themselves with positive influences.

Overcoming Challenges in Maintaining Work-Life Balance

Overcommitment

The desire to excel academically or professionally can lead students to overcommit themselves, resulting in stress and burnout. It’s essential to prioritize and strike a balance between ambition and self-care.

Guilt

Feelings of guilt or inadequacy may arise when taking time away from academic or professional responsibilities. Students should recognize that self-care is not selfish and that their well-being is just as important as their success.
